My apologies to everyone that replied to my problem.
I just realized that when a windows message pops up, you can simply do a
ctrl-c and use something like Notepad to ctrl-v. It pastes the error in
text format.
Sorry folks. I never knew you could do that.
All this time, whenever i wanted to save a message window, i would
alt-print
screen, open paint and ctrl-v, then save the paint file.
